Democrats accused advocacy groups allied with Republicans of "stealing our democracy" in a new national television ad released Sunday. (snip)
"Karl Rove, Ed Gillespie: They're Bush cronies. The U.S. Chamber of Commerce: They're shills for big business," the Democratic National Committee (DNC) ad says. "And they're stealing our democracy."

"It's incredible, Republicans benefiting from secret foreign money," the ad says. "Tell the Bush crowd and the Chamber of Commerce: Stop stealing our democracy."
The ad will run on national cable throughout the entirety of the coming week. The DNC effort also comes as Gillespie is set to appear on CBS's "Face the Nation" on Sunday. Rove is a regular contributor to Fox News.
